Leadership Review Briefing — Launch of Petalwick Go

Quick update for the board: we're on track to launch Petalwick Go in early spring. Marketing under Tomas Brell has the teaser campaign ready, and the Harrowfen pilot exceeded sign-up targets by 30%. Pricing lands next week after the final cost review. Biggest risk remains fulfilment capacity at the Dunmere site, which ops is actively working. The sensitive commercial detail follows in the confidential note below.

management briefing: The renewal with Ulaathix Group closes at $2 million a year, 15 percent below the last contract. Project Oliwyn slips by two quarters because of the audit delay.

Handing off the Ovengate cutoff service to you before I rotate to the Lintbury team. Note carefully: the bakery order-cutoff rule rounds to the store's local timezone, not UTC, and holiday overrides are loaded at midnight. Please verify both before any deploy. The current production configuration values are listed directly below.

service settings:
FRAMIR_LOG_LEVEL=debug
FRAMIR_METRICS_HOST=metrics.framir.tolvaqcorp.corp
FRAMIR_POOL_SIZE=16

// Encoding sniffing for user-uploaded text files in Saltgrass.
// We check BOM first, then a capped statistical pass (8 KB max)
// to avoid unbounded reads on hostile uploads. Ambiguous files
// fall back to this constant rather than guessing, which closed
// the smuggling vector flagged in the last audit. Fixed as of the
// build noted below.

trace token, bawif-tajof: htk14_21e308fc7b4137

Handover Note — Director Transition, Pellward Media

To heads of department: the Lumen Plus subscription tier launches next quarter. Pricing approved; billing integration 80% complete. Open items: churn modelling, support staffing, partner comms. Weekly status moves to Odette. Escalations go through her office from Monday. Context on where this tier fits commercially follows below.

internal memo for hahip-tawip: Wenmirox Freight is in early talks to buy Zorixek Partners for about $366.8 million. The Istir launch date is October 9, and nothing goes to the press before then. Legal wants the Juloxix Partners term sheet countersigned before January 11.